top of page

What is Toastmasters?

Toastmasters International is a non-profit educational organization that teaches public speaking and leadership skills through a worldwide network of clubs.
Headquartered in Englewood, Colo., the organization’s membership exceeds 357,000 in more than 16,600 clubs in 143 countries (As of August 2019). Since 1924, Toastmasters International has helped people from diverse backgrounds become more confident speakers, communicators, and leaders.



Toastmasters International official website

Toastmasters explained on Wikipedia

Below is an introduction video of Toastmasters, produced by District 76 (Japan branch) of Toastmasters (available only in Japanese)

bottom of page